/** @file ext/debug_allocator.h
 *  This file is a GNU extension to the Standard C++ Library.
 *  You should only include this header if you are using GCC 3 or later.
 */

#ifndef _DEBUG_ALLOCATOR_H
#define _DEBUG_ALLOCATOR_H 1

#include <stdexcept>

_GLIBCXX_BEGIN_NAMESPACE(__gnu_cxx)

  using std::size_t;

  /**
   *  @brief  A meta-allocator with debugging bits, as per [20.4].
   *
   *  This is precisely the allocator defined in the C++ Standard. 
   *    - all allocation calls operator new
   *    - all deallocation calls operator delete
   */
  template<typename _Alloc>
    class debug_allocator
    {
    public:
      typedef typename _Alloc::size_type       	size_type;
      typedef typename _Alloc::difference_type	difference_type;
      typedef typename _Alloc::pointer       	pointer;
      typedef typename _Alloc::const_pointer    const_pointer;
      typedef typename _Alloc::reference       	reference;
      typedef typename _Alloc::const_reference  const_reference;
      typedef typename _Alloc::value_type       value_type;

    private:
      // _M_extra is the number of objects that correspond to the
      // extra space where debug information is stored.
      size_type 		_M_extra;
      
      _Alloc			_M_allocator;

    public:
      debug_allocator()
      {
	const size_t __obj_size = sizeof(value_type);
	_M_extra = (sizeof(size_type) + __obj_size - 1) / __obj_size; 
      }
      
      pointer
      allocate(size_type __n)
      {
        pointer __res = _M_allocator.allocate(__n + _M_extra);      
	size_type* __ps = reinterpret_cast<size_type*>(__res);
	*__ps = __n;
        return __res + _M_extra;
      }

      pointer
      allocate(size_type __n, const void* __hint)
      {
        pointer __res = _M_allocator.allocate(__n + _M_extra, __hint);
	size_type* __ps = reinterpret_cast<size_type*>(__res);
	*__ps = __n;
        return __res + _M_extra;
      }

      void
      deallocate(pointer __p, size_type __n)
      {
	if (__p)
	  {
	    pointer __real_p = __p - _M_extra;
	    if (*reinterpret_cast<size_type*>(__real_p) != __n)
	      {
		throw std::runtime_error("debug_allocator::deallocate"
					 " wrong size");
	      }
	    _M_allocator.deallocate(__real_p, __n + _M_extra);
	  }
	else
	  throw std::runtime_error("debug_allocator::deallocate null pointer");
      }
    };

_GLIBCXX_END_NAMESPACE

#endif
